Excel匹配功能怎么用?如何高效操作?
作者:佚名|分类:EXCEL|浏览:83|发布时间:2025-03-16 18:45:38
Excel匹配功能怎么用?如何高效操作?
在Excel中,匹配功能是一个非常实用的工具,可以帮助我们快速找到或定位特定的数据。无论是查找某个特定的值、匹配两个工作表中的数据,还是进行复杂的条件查询,Excel的匹配功能都能派上用场。下面,我们就来详细了解一下Excel匹配功能的用法,以及如何高效地操作它。
一、Excel匹配功能简介
Excel的匹配功能主要通过以下两个函数来实现:
1. VLOOKUP(垂直查找):在单个列中查找特定值,并返回同一行的其他值。
2. HLOOKUP(水平查找):在单个行中查找特定值,并返回同一列的其他值。
此外,还有以下函数可以辅助实现匹配功能:
1. INDEX:返回数组或单元格区域的特定元素。
2. MATCH:返回在某个范围内匹配特定值的单元格的相对位置。
二、VLOOKUP函数的使用
VLOOKUP函数的基本语法如下:
```
V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
```
`lookup_value`:要查找的值。
`table_array`:包含要查找的值和返回值的表格或区域。
`col_index_num`:要返回的值所在的列号。
`[range_lookup]`:可选参数,指定查找类型,TRUE为近似匹配,FALSE为精确匹配。
以下是一个简单的例子:
假设我们有一个包含员工姓名和工资的表格,我们想要查找名为“张三”的员工的工资。我们可以使用以下公式:
```
=VLOOKUP("张三", A2:B5, 2, FALSE)
```
这里,我们查找值为“张三”,表格为A2:B5,返回的值位于第二列。
三、HLOOKUP函数的使用
HLOOKUP函数的基本语法与VLOOKUP类似:
```
HLOOKUP(lookup_value, table_array, row_index_num, [range_lookup])
```
`lookup_value`:要查找的值。
`table_array`:包含要查找的值和返回值的表格或区域。
`row_index_num`:要返回的值所在的行号。
`[range_lookup]`:可选参数,指定查找类型。
以下是一个例子:
假设我们有一个包含产品名称和价格的表格,我们想要查找名为“苹果”的产品价格。我们可以使用以下公式:
```
=HLOOKUP("苹果", A2:B5, 2, FALSE)
```
这里,我们查找值为“苹果”,表格为A2:B5,返回的值位于第二行。
四、如何高效操作Excel匹配功能
1. 使用MATCH函数与INDEX函数结合:当需要返回匹配项的位置而不是值时,可以使用MATCH函数与INDEX函数结合使用。
2. 使用数组公式:在某些情况下,使用数组公式可以提高匹配操作的效率。
3. 使用条件格式:通过设置条件格式,可以快速识别匹配项。
4. 使用数据透视表:对于大型数据集,使用数据透视表可以更高效地匹配和汇总数据。
五、相关问答
1. 如何在VLOOKUP中实现近似匹配?
答:在VLOOKUP函数中,将`[range_lookup]`参数设置为TRUE即可实现近似匹配。
2. HLOOKUP和VLOOKUP有什么区别?
答:HLOOKUP在水平方向上查找,而VLOOKUP在垂直方向上查找。
3. 如何在VLOOKUP中查找不存在的值?
答:在VLOOKUP中,如果查找的值不存在,函数将返回错误。可以通过设置`[range_lookup]`为TRUE并确保查找范围覆盖所有可能的值来避免这个问题。
4. 如何在Excel中查找重复值?
答:可以使用条件格式或数据透视表来查找重复值。
通过以上内容,相信大家对Excel的匹配功能有了更深入的了解。熟练掌握这些功能,将大大提高我们在Excel中的工作效率。